Why Aquarium Weight Matters
Fishkeeping physics are relentless. Water weighs around 8.34 pounds per gallon (or roughly 1 kilogram per liter) at space temperature level. When increasing that by numerous gallons, the numbers escalate rapidly.
Putting a heavy tank on an unsupported flooring can lead to:
- Sagging floorboards: Causing doors to jam and furnishings to tilt.
- Structural failure: In serious cases, floor joists can break, leading to devastating collapses.
- Tank stress: If a floor droops even a portion of an inch, the aquarium stand can twist, putting irregular pressure on the glass joints and resulting in devastating leakages.
Parts That Make Up Total Aquarium Weight
When utilizing a weight of aquarium calculator, one should represent more than just the water. The overall “wet weight” is a cumulative overall of a number of components:
- The Empty Tank Calculator Fish (Glass or Acrylic): The heavier the glass and the larger the dimensions, the more the empty enclosure weighs. Rimless, thick-glass tanks are notably heavier than standard framed tanks.
- Water: Always computed at approximately 8.34 pounds per gallon. Note that displacement by rocks and driftwood minimizes water volume somewhat, however dense decorations can add their own weight.
- Substrate: Sand, gravel, and aqusoil include substantial weight. A deep sand bed can quickly add 50 to 100 pounds to a medium-sized tank.
- Hardscape: Heavy Seiryu stone, dragon rock, and big pieces of waterlogged driftwood add significant mass.
- Stand and Equipment: While these aren’t within the tank, their weight needs to be supported by the floor together with the tank. Sump filters complete of water likewise include significant weight underneath the display screen.

How to Calculate Aquarium Weight Manually
For those who wish to run the numbers themselves, an easy formula can be used.
Action 1: Calculate Water Volume
If the tank’s dimensions are understood in inches:₤ ₤ text Volume in Gallons = frac text Length times text Width times text Height 231 ₤ ₤
Step 2: Multiply Water by Weight
₤ ₤ text Water Weight = text Gallons times 8.34 text lbs ₤ ₤
Step 3: Add Substrate and Hardscape
- Substrate: Estimate 1 pound per pound of sand/gravel, or determine volume (cubic feet) increased by roughly 90– 100 lbs per cubic foot for damp gravel.
- Rocks/Wood: Weigh them on a household scale before positioning them in the tank, or estimate based on density.
Step 4: Factor in the Tank and Stand
Check the maker’s specifications for the empty weight of the glass aquarium and the aquarium stand, then add everything together.
Flooring Load Limits: Can Your Home Handle It?
Most modern residential homes are developed to basic architectural codes. Understanding these limitations helps identify where an aquarium can securely go.

- Upper Floors: Typically engineered to support a “live load” of 30 to 40 pounds per square foot.
- Ground Floors/ Slabs: Built straight on concrete, ground floorings can generally handle practically any basic aquarium size without structural support.
Tips for Placing Tanks Safely on Upper Floors:
- Perpendicular to Joists: Always run long tanks perpendicular to the flooring joists underneath them. This distributes the weight throughout several joists rather than overwhelming simply one.
- Near Load-Bearing Walls: Placing a heavy tank near an outside wall or a load-bearing interior wall offers maximum structural support, as these locations are engineered to bring weight to the foundation.
- Spread out the Footprint: A wider stand distributes weight over a larger area, lowering pounds-per-square-foot pressure.
